What does DNA stand for?
deoxyribonucleic acid
What is the purpose of DNA replication?
to provide a copy of DNA for every cell in your body
What are the two steps of protein synthesis?
Transcription and translation
What are the two main categories of mutations?
gene and chromosomal

What is the sugar in DNA? RNA?
deoxyribose, ribose
What is the term that describes DNA that contains one old strand and one new strand?
semi-conservative
Where in the cell does transcription occur? Translation?
nucleus; ribosome
Type of mutation involves multiple genes being impacted.
chromosomal

DNA and RNA are what type of macromolecule?
nucleic acid
During replication, a DNA strand that has the bases CTAGGT produces a strand with the bases...
GATCCA
What is the start codon for all proteins?
AUG
What happens when a missense mutation occurs?
Different amino acid is produced

In DNA, what are the complementary base pairs AND how many hydrogen bonds form between each pair?
A - T (2)
G - C (3)
What is the enzyme the unzips the DNA double helix at the beginning of replication?
helicase
What are the three stop codons?
UGA, UAA, UAG

If a DNA molecule contains 22% adenine, what is the percentage of guanine?
28%
Which bases are considered purines and which are pyrimidines?
C, T - pyrimidines
A, G - purines
What would be the amino acid sequence for the mRNA: AUG CCC AAU GGG CCC UAA GAC
Met - Pro - Asn - Gly - Pro - Stop
A DNA sentence reads: The dog ate the cat. It now reads: The dog ate the car. What type of mutation has occurred?
point mutation (substitution)
